Spring Outing to the Fortress (VI): Guiyang's White House and Twin Towers
Those familiar with Guiyang know the famous Wulichong and Pengjiawan area, located in the center of Guiyang City, tucked to the south of Qianling Mountain. It is a very famous community in Guiyang with cheap rent and a complex mix of quality.
Previously, this area was full of dilapidated houses, overcrowded, and littered with sewage and garbage. The security situation was also poor. Around 2010, Guiyang began a large-scale shantytown renovation project. A real estate company called Honglicheng won the bid for this plot of land and created a project called Huaguoyuan, which was said to be China's largest residential complex at the time, with a population of several hundred thousand people, a typical reconstruction of a new city!
The owner of Honglicheng, ahead of time, found a location near the World Trade Twin Towers (also a pride of Guiyang people), opposite the Huaguoyuan Shopping Center, with Huaguoyuan Wetland Park in front. He built a structure designed by a British architect in the style of an English castle. The exterior color of the building is the same as the White House in the United States, also using the gray sandstone from Aquia Creek in Virginia, but its actual name is not 'White House.' It's just that because the exterior color is similar, the people of Guiyang gave it the nickname 'White House.'
In fact, this was not the owner's intention, because this 'White House' has nothing in common with the White House in the United States except for the exterior paint used, and the architect is British (the White House architect was Irish). Being called the White House was not the owner's intention, but there's no helping it, the people of Guiyang are just that humorous.
However, Guiyang's 'White House' remains stubbornly itself, with no 'White House' marked on the map. This title only exists in the mouths of the vendors in front of the Wetland Park, pointing it out to visiting tourists.
On the map, this place has a posh name: Huaguoyuan Art Center.
The Guiyang Huaguoyuan Twin Towers are the A and B towers of the Guiyang International Trade Center (ITC), with a total height of 406 meters, making them the tallest buildings in Guizhou Province and a landmark of Guiyang.
The design of the Guiyang International Trade Center Twin Towers draws from the faceted elements of 'crystals,' combined with the powerful and tense upward edges, allowing the building to present a myriad of glows at different times due to the angle and intensity of the light. Because their shape is very similar to the New York World Trade Twin Towers, they are often compared by the public.
As night falls and the lights come on, men and women, young and old, gather at the Huaguoyuan Wetland Park Square. This is the performance site for the internet-famous 'Thousand People Square Dance,' mainly featuring young people born in the 90s and 00s.
With the dynamic melody starting, everyone begins to join in the performance of the 'Super Dance Crew.' Regardless of age or whether the movements are professional, they all immerse themselves in their own dance, freely expressing themselves, with the main focus on having fun.

I was amazed by Guiyang and had to check in on this beautiful night view route
The city at night always exudes a unique charm that is fascinating. The night view of Guiyang is no exception; its beauty and shock have left a deep impression on me.
I was really moved to tears by the beauty of Guiyang's night view😍! Cyberpunk, ancient charm, and grandeur, everything is here.
If you come to Guiyang for a trip, be sure to spend an evening🕘, and embark on this must-go route for enjoying Guiyang's night view!
👉🏻Starting point: Jiaxiu Tower. This is a landmark building of Guiyang🗼~ It is recommended to arrive at 5:30 PM, so you can capture the sunset🌇, and after the lights come on at six, you can enjoy the beautiful night view. The best spots for taking photos are on both sides of the moat, where you can take pictures of people with Jiaxiu Tower, or go to the rooftop of a four-story building across the street to capture a panoramic view.
⬇️
Take a taxi from Jiaxiu Tower to Qingyun Market at 6:30 PM🚕. This place is a trendy gathering spot transformed from an old factory, with a style somewhat like the cyberpunk vibe of Changsha's Dachangsha Food City Fortress. Strolling on the pedestrian street, numerous neon signs create a magical atmosphere🎇. There's also the Umbrella Street and the trendy bar street, bustling with excitement, perfect for enjoying dinner here.
⬇️
Then take a taxi to Huaguoyuan Wetland Park. Although it's called a park, it's more like a plaza🤩. As soon as you get off, you can see the White House; walk into the plaza to where many photographers set up their stalls, and that's the best spot to take pictures of the White House! Using a fill light for photography📷 gives a better effect. The grandeur of the White House is astonishing, somewhat like The Parisian Macao. The lights are usually turned off around 10:30 PM.
